This hotel was introduced to us as the best hotel in Debre Birhan, and being brand new - only open a couple of months - we had high hopes. The hotel has very comfortable beds, and probably the most impressive chandeliers in Ethiopia. The hotel has lifts - but they aren't working, and wifi - but I couldn't actually download any data. The room had bedside lights but one had no bulb and the other had a bulb but it didn't work.
The spacious restaurant was more then fully staffed, most of whom stand around apparently not quite sure what they are being paid to do. We ordered a round of drinks - the Sprite came inside 5 minutes but after a 30 minute wait I had to almost make moves to find the kitchen and get my own beer from the fridge before anyone showed any degree of urgency. The dinner menu contained a full range of appealing dishes. After several requests were met with "we don't have that", and the whole ordering process turning into a Monty Python 'cheese shop'-style sketch I asked what they did have and it transpired fish or two choices of pizza. No beef or chicken, two days running, despite there being no shortage of butchers in Debre Birhan - though they did offer lamb on the second evening,
If you like chandeliers, this is the place to stay.
